« Definition of a Service-Based Intermediate Representation for Virtual Prototyping of Systems-on-Chip ».

Author: A. Chureau
Advisor: A.-A. Jerraya
Co-advisor: F. Pétrot
President of jury: T. Risset
thesis reviewer(s): P. Boulet, E.M. Aboulhamid,
These de Doctorat Institut National Polytechnique de Grenoble - INPG
Speciality: Micro et Nano Electronique
Defense: November 12 2008
ISBN: 978-2-84813-128-3


Multiprocessor system-on-chip architectures allow implementing more functions in software, which increases the number of interfaces between software and hardware. These interfaces have different representations within the models, depending on the level of abstraction : at high level, an abstract channel is used, whereas closer to the implementation, many adaptation and communication components are required. Mastering the software-hardware interface at many levels of abstraction is thus mandatory to master design complexity. In this thesis, the concept of service is used to abstract the communication and performance features of interfaces. A data structure allows capturing these features and developing tools for interface analysis and generation. A case study illustrates architecture exploration through the generation of SystemC virtual prototypes.

